Comprehensive Description of a Dry Land Facing Lekki-Epe Expressway at Oribanwa Ibeju-Lekki with Gazette Title
Location Overview:
The parcel of dry land is situated along the Lekki-Epe Expressway, specifically in the Oribanwa area of Ibeju-Lekki, Lagos State, Nigeria. This location is strategically positioned along one of the primary arteries leading into Lagos City, making it an area of significant interest for both commercial and residential developments
Land Characteristics:
- Total Area : The land spans an area of 659 square metres suitable for a range of developmental projects, whether residential estates, commercial complexes, or mixed-use developments.
- Topography: The terrain is predominantly flat, with minor undulations that allow for effective drainage. The soil composition is stable, primarily comprising sandy loam, which is conducive for construction.
- Accessibility : Direct access from the Lekki-Epe Expressway enhances the land's appeal. The expressway is well-maintained and facilitates easy transportation to and from central Lagos, Victoria Island, and Lekki Free Zone.
- Surrounding Infrastructure : The area is witnessing rapid infrastructural growth, including the development of residential estates, shopping malls, schools, and hospitals, contributing to the area's growing urbanization.
Environmental Aspects:
- Climate : The region experiences a tropical climate, characterized by wet and dry seasons. The dry land is well-drained, minimizing the risk of flooding.
Potential Uses:
1. Commercial Ventures : Given its proximity to the Lekki-Epe Expressway, the site could host shopping centers, offices, or hospitality businesses, serving both residents and commuters.
2. Mixed-Use Developments : The versatility of the land allows for a blend of residential and commercial projects, maximizing its value.
Title : Gazette
- Description of Title : The land is legally titled as per the records in the Lagos State Land Registry. The Gazette title serves as an official acknowledgment of the land ownership and outlines the boundaries, dimensions, and permissible land uses as stipulated by the Lagos State Government.
- Legal Status : The land is free from encumbrances and is compliant with all local zoning laws, making it a secure investment opportunity. The title ascertainment ensures adherence to legal requirements necessary for future developments.

One of the most interesting things about Awoyaya is that most of it is below sea level. Only a few places are higher than sea level. Also, most of the people who have always lived in Awoyaya are Ijebu speakers who moved there many years ago.
Aside from the well-known Mayfair Gardens Estate and Meridian Park Estate, Awoyaya has other projected estate developments, the likes of Lekki Villas Phase 2, Peak House Phases 1 and 2, The Milton Estate, De Castle Estate, Woodland Estate, and many others.

One may say that Awoyaya is a developing area that doesn't go to sleep after dark. After the day's festivities, many bars, lounges, and clubs come to life. Some of them congregate to watch live sporting events, some to catch up and drink with pals, and yet others to simply jam out to loud music. You can stop by Bar 19, D Mellions Lounge & Bar, Malotra Business Hubb, and Ballers Bar to enjoy Awoyaya's nightlife.
There are numerous standard schools in the neighborhood of Awoyaya. Government-owned schools, private schools, schools run by churches, and even Muslim schools are all available. Attwool School Awoyaya, The Living Springs Schools, Greenspring School, Guided Treasures Muslim Nursery and Primary School, Alpha Covenant Heritage School, The Fundamentals Private School, Chresol Schools, Maldino Divine Academy, and others are among the schools at Awoyaya.
